Brodil D Dosage & How to Take

This is the usual dosage recommended in most common treatment cases. Please remember that every patient and their case is different, so the dosage can be different based on the disease, route of administration, patient's age and medical history.

Find the right dosage based on disease and age

Age Group Dosage
Adult
  • Disease: Cough
  • Before or After Meal: Either
  • Single Maximum Dose: 10 ml
  • Dosage Route: Oral
  • Frequency: 2 daily
  • Course Duration: As directed by the doctor
  • Special Instructions: Take till symptom persist

Frequently asked Questions about Brodil D

Question over 5 years ago

Can I discontinue Brodil D on my own

Dr. Mayank Yadav MBBS , General Physician

Yes, you may discontinue taking Brodil D on your own when you feel that a cough has subsided. However, if the symptoms do not improve even after taking Brodil D for about 7 days, consult a doctor immediately.

Question about 6 years ago

How to take Brodil D?

Dr. Rajeev Kumar Ranjan MBBS, MS , Urology, General Surgery, Laparoscopic Surgery, Obstetrics & Gynaecology

Brodil D is available in the form of tablet, syrup, and lozenge. The tablet should be swallowed with water, the syrup should be taken with a measuring spoon or a container and lozenge should be allowed to melt inside the mouth. Brodil D is taken every 4 to 12 hours as per the requirement. It is important to read the label carefully and follow the instructions completely. If you are giving Brodil D to a child then make sure it is not given to a child younger than 4 years old. Also, make sure that you are using a brand that is exclusively for children. Be very careful while administering more than one type of drug to the child because if there is a common ingredient in more than one drug then it could lead to overdose. It is suitable to take Brodil D under the guidance of a doctor or a pharmacist. It is also important to talk to your doctor if the symptoms do not improve in 7 days.

Question over 5 years ago

Can Brodil D be given to a patient with asthma?

Dr. Bharat MBBS , General Physician

No, Brodil D is not suitable for a patient with asthma. Brodil D is suitable for treating cough originating from cold and flu. It is not suitable for treating cough due to smoking or asthma. Asthma is generally treated with two type of medication which are long-term control and quick-relief medicine. For long-term control, medicine helps reduce airway inflammation and prevent asthma symptoms where quick-relief medicine helps sudden relief from asthmatic symptoms.

Question almost 6 years ago

Is Brodil D safe for infants?

Dr. Ram Saini MD, MBBS , General Physician

No, Brodil D is not safe for infants as the safety and efficacy are yet to be established in infants and young children. It can be, however, given to children above 4 years of age but one should give Brodil D to children only after consulting a doctor. In addition, if you are giving more than two products to a child then make sure that none of the ingredients is present in both because then it may lead to an overdose.
